DATA SHEET SKY13290-000/099: 20 MHz-2.5 GHz, 10 W pHEMT SPDT Switch Applications • Transmit/receive switching for telematic systems at elevated power levels Features • Broadband frequency range: 20 MHz to 2.5 GHz • Very low insertion loss, 0.4 dB typical @ 0.9 GHz • High isolation: 26 dB typical @ 0.9 GHz • High input power compression: 0.1 dB @ > +40 dBm • Low current consumption: <100 μA @ 3 V • Bare pHEMT die: 1355 x 830 x 200 μm • Chips supplied on Gel-Pak® or singulated wafers on film frame Figure 1. SKY13290-000 Block Diagram Description The SKY13290-000/099 is a high power, pHEMT Single Pole Double Throw (SPDT) switch. The switch is designed for use in systems operating from 20 MHz to 2.5 GHz for which low loss, high isolation, low control voltage, and chip scale size are required. The device is controlled with positive, negative, or a combination of both voltages. The RF signal paths within the device are fully bilateral. The SKY13290-000/099 is provided as a bare die in an ultracompact 1355 x 830 x 200 μm design. Chips are shipped in quantities of 100 per 2 x 2 inch Gel-Pak (use part number SKY13290-000). For high volume orders, chips can be supplied on a film frame (use part number SKY13290-099). A functional block diagram is shown in Figure 1. The pin configuration is shown in Figure 2. Signal pin assignments and functional pin descriptions are provided in Table 1. Note 1: A 47 pF blocking capacitor is required for >500 MHz operation. Use larger value capacitors for lower frequency operation. Technical Description Electrical and Mechanical Specifications The SKY13290-000/099 is controlled using two voltage inputs, V1 and V2 (pins 6 and 4, respectively). Depending on the voltage level applied to these pins, the common RF port (J1) is connected to one of two RF ports (J2 or J3) using a low insertion loss path, while the path between J1 and the other RF port is in its isolation state. The absolute maximum ratings of the SKY13290-000/099 are provided in Table 2. Electrical specifications are provided in Table 3 and the operating characteristics are specified in Table 4. When the control voltages are toggled, the states between J1 and J2, as well as J1 and J3, are also toggled. Typical performance characteristics of the SKY13290-000/099 are illustrated in Figures 3 through 6. The state of the SKY13290-000/099 is determined by the logic provided in Table 5. CAUTION: Although this device is designed to be as robust as possible, Electrostatic Discharge (ESD) can damage this device. This device must be protected at all times from ESD. Static charges may easily produce potentials of several kilovolts on the human body or equipment, which can discharge without detection. Industry-standard ESD precautions should be used at all times. Instructions on the shipping container label regarding exposure to moisture after the container seal is broken must be followed. Otherwise, problems related to moisture absorption may occur when the part is subjected to high temperature during solder assembly. Chip Dimensions Chip dimensions are shown in Figure 9. The SKY13290-000 chips are shipped in Gel-Paks. The SKY13290-099 wafers are shipped on film frames (see singulated wafer format dimensions in Figure 10). The SKY13290-000/099 has no backside metal and must be attached using conductive or non-conductive epoxy. Figure 7.
